Orgolini-Nelson Productions

From the Audiovisual Identity Database, the motion graphics museum


Logo (1981-April 22, 1983)


Visuals: On a black background, a yellow "On" appears, in a very blocky font, in the upper left corner of the screen, followed by many more appearing scattered all over the screen. Some also disappear either slightly or completely before the entire is filled with various "On"s in rainbow colors. Then, a large "On" appears in the middle of the wallpaper, along with "PRODUCTIOnS" below it, taking up a chunk of the lettering. Finally, "ORGOLInI-nELSOn" appears on top of the "On" as the entire wallpaper fades to blue.

Variant: An early variant exists. Here, the "ORGOLInI-nELSOn" already on screen as the "On" wallpaper appears in 3 batches with a heavy dark filter over it. After they fill up the screen, parts of the letters form the large "On" behind it, and then the wallpaper disappears as "PRODUCTIOnS" appears below in its place.

Technique: Camera-controlled animation.

Audio: A proud-sounding French horn ensemble. A silent version exists, while the early variant has a shorter 3-note fanfare.

Availability: Seen on Starflight One and Crackin' Up with Jerry Lewis. The early variant appeared on the 1981 TV movie A Small Killing.
